The first plants with vascular tissues are also associated with one of the feature, which is
1 Non-vasular gametophyte
2 Dependent gametophyte
3 Having no role in checking soil erosion
4 Not grown as ornamentals

To solve the question regarding the first plants with vascular tissues and their associated features, we can follow these steps: ### Step-by-Step Solution: 1. **Identify the First Plants with Vascular Tissues**: - The first plants to develop vascular tissues are known as pteridophytes, which are seedless vascular plants. 2. **Understand the Dominant Life Stage**: - In pteridophytes, the dominant phase of the plant is the sporophyte, which is the diploid phase that produces spores. 3. **Examine the Gametophyte Phase**: - The gametophyte phase in pteridophytes is free-living and independent, meaning it does not rely on the sporophyte for nutrition. 4. **Analyze the Options Provided**: - **Option 1: Non-vascular gametophyte**: This is correct because the gametophyte of pteridophytes does not have vascular tissues. - **Option 2: Dependent gametophyte**: This is incorrect as the gametophyte is independent. - **Option 3: Having no role in checking soil erosion**: This is incorrect; pteridophytes do play a role in preventing soil erosion. - **Option 4: Not grown as ornamentals**: This is also incorrect; many pteridophytes are grown as ornamental plants. 5. **Conclusion**: - The correct answer is **Option 1: Non-vascular gametophyte**. ### Final Answer: The first plants with vascular tissues are associated with the feature of being a **non-vascular gametophyte**. ---
